Viral Narrative on Government Managing Mosque Funds Deemed Hoax by Ministry of Religious Affairs
The Ministry of Religious Affairs (Kemenag) has addressed the circulating narrative that the government will establish and manage mosque cash accounts. The narrative has been confirmed as a hoax.
“The Ministry of Religious Affairs of the Republic of Indonesia has never issued any policy or plan regarding the takeover of mosque cash fund management,” said the Head of the Public Relations and Communication Bureau (HKP) of Kemenag, Thobib Al-Asyhar, in Jakarta on Tuesday (21/4/2026).
Thobib explained that memes or videos circulating on social media featuring a photo of Minister of Religious Affairs Nasaruddin Umar accompanied by the text ‘Establishment of mosque cash accounts that will later be managed by the government’ constitute disinformation. He emphasised that Nasaruddin has never spoken about mosque cash accounts.
“The information was deliberately created to stir up trouble. Therefore, we hereby confirm that the Minister has never spoken about mosque cash accounts as framed in the viral content,” Thobib stated.
“The management of mosque cash remains the authority of each mosque’s administrators. Mosque cash is managed by the Mosque Prosperity Council (DKM) or mosque takmir in accordance with the principles of independence and the trust of the congregation,” he added.
Thobib Al-Asyhar further stated that the Ministry of Religious Affairs is instead continuously encouraging professional, transparent, and accountable mosque management by the DKM or mosque administrators, without government intervention in the form of taking control of funds.
He also advised the public not to easily believe unverified information and to always check through official government channels.
“Let us always be wise in receiving information. Ensure the truth of every piece of information only through the official website of the Ministry of Religious Affairs and the official social media accounts of Kemenag RI,” Thobib said.
